Transaction 21e588dfe81a0f04dda4160150b9502d100dd59eefff413449ede60a7de9dc44

1 Input
2 Outputs
  • 21e588dfe81a0f04dda4160150b9502d100dd59eefff413449ede60a7de9dc44:0
  • value  11761
    address  3KpPoPCQgo8MX9JQP3drdqoHhkdo3PypKt
  • 21e588dfe81a0f04dda4160150b9502d100dd59eefff413449ede60a7de9dc44:1
  • value  156312
    address  1MQUyt1kspBvEeYTHqzPuTwkBVoSkuMFzp